A well-built shed needs a solid foundation - skip that step, and you'll regret it. If the foundation isn't level, your shed will let in water, doors will struggle to close, and things won't stay square for long. For a shed that will withstand the elements, you need a solid foundation - and that means a level surface made from materials like concrete, paving slabs, or treated timber.

Security is a vital aspect of shed ownership, especially if you're planning to store valuable tools or bikes inside. A decent lock, good-quality hinges, and a light that activates with movement can truly help keep intruders out. A number of shed installers can reinforce doors and frames with metal plates or additional bolts. If crime is a problem in your area of Alton, this might be worth investing in.

Plastic Sheds Alton

Plastic Sheds Alton: When you are considering a shed for your garden in Alton, one of the most affordable options would be a plastic shed. When compared with their metal or wood counterparts, plastic sheds are significantly cheaper, and installation is normally easier. Plastic sheds, when they first came out, had a fairly poor reputation, and were viewed as a short term solution. This state of affairs has changed somewhat in recent years, with more durable plastic sheds being produced.

Modern-day, high-impact polypropylene sheds have several benefits when compared to their rivals, including:

Plastic Sheds Alton (GU34)
  1. Long-Lasting and Durable
  2. Variable Shape and Size
  3. Cost-Effective
  4. No Rusting or Rotting
  5. Lightweight and Portable
  6. Zero Maintenance
  7. Easy to Install

Folks who purchase plastic sheds in Alton will find that they can normally be put together without the need for extra assistance, providing that they've got some basic DIY skills and some everyday tools. In contrast, you'll likely need specialist help to put up a metal or timber shed and a strong and solid base on which to install it. A couple of negative aspects of plastic sheds is that they can be prone to UV damage and could fade with time and become brittle and crack with age. (Tags: ).

Garden Shed Painting Alton

Before you begin shed painting, you need to establish the kind of material your shed is made from and what kind of paint is best for it. Some types of sheds are made from wood, which has an uneven surface and may need filling. For those that are made from metal, you will probably want to paint the interior white to brighten it up.

Shed Painting Alton

A shed with small windows can be dark and depressing. A white paint job will brighten the interior and prevent insect damage and mildew. It will also make it easier to find things inside. Before you start shed painting, use paintable caulk to cover any cracks or holes in the structure. After this, you should apply primer. Primer can be applied with a brush, sprayer or roller. You may only need a single coat of primer.

If you are planning to paint the outside of the shed, you'll want to choose a paint that is waterproof and will last for many years. Ronseal shed paint is one such option, and it offers five-year protection against frost, rain and sun. It is also safe for plants, and it dries in as little as 1 to 2 hours.

Preparation is essential to getting the best results. Before applying the paint, make sure your shed is clean and dry. If it is made of wooden materials, use a garden hose to clean off grime, dirt and moss. You also need to inspect the exterior of the shed for any cracks or peeling paint. You should also replace any boards that are loose or broken. After cleaning the shed, be sure to rinse it off and allow it to dry for 24 hours before applying a new coat of paint. Alton Shed Installation Cost

Shed Installation Cost Alton

At this juncture you'll without doubt be curious about just how much is this going to cost you. There are some factors that will influence how much you are likely to be charged for shed installation in Alton. The factors that could affect the cost of installation are what material the shed is made from, whether you've got an existing shed to be dismantled and removed, what form of base is needed, the shed dimensions and if the installation site needs preparing. As a rough guideline, a small 6 foot by 4 foot shed would most likely cost approximately £130 to put together and install, add approximately £400 if you need a poured concrete base, and add a further £50 or £60 to take down and get rid off your old garden shed. Cycle Sheds Alton

Cycle Sheds Alton

If you have a bicycle or bicycles to find space for in your home in Alton it might be worth considering purchasing a cycle shed, rather than chaining them up in the garden, jumbling up your house, or storing them in the garage. If you already have a shed you could make space in there, but sheds are generally so full up with stuff that it can be difficult to fit a cycle in. Bicycle sheds can be made from various materials although timber is generally preferred, and assembling and installing a bike shed calls for comparable skillsets to installing a garden shed.
